Technical Considerations for a Perfect Stitch-Out

While the visual appeal is undeniable, practical execution is where many designers face challenges. Based on the description of this elegant motif, here are the technical aspects you must consider before starting your next project.

Fabric Texture and Stabilizer Choice
The success of any embroidery file depends heavily on the substrate. Because paisley designs often feature delicate curves and tapered ends, fabric stability is paramount. If you are stitching on stretchy baby clothes, a cut-away stabilizer is non-negotiable to prevent distortion over time. For woven fabrics like cotton twill or linen used in tote bags, a tear-away stabilizer may suffice, but always test first. The fabric texture will influence how the threads sit; a rougher fabric may require slightly higher tension adjustments to ensure the stitches lay flat.

Thread Colors and Contrast
One of the joys of Paisley Motif is how it interacts with thread colors. On dark fabrics, consider using metallic or variegated threads to highlight the contours of the design. On light fabrics, a tonal approach—using a thread shade slightly darker than the fabric—creates a subtle, embossed effect that looks incredibly high-end. Always create a test stitch-out on a scrap piece of your actual fabric. This allows you to check for any pulling or puckering and adjust your tension accordingly.

Hoop Size and Placement
Before purchasing, verify the available hoop size options for this design. While the description mentions it can be used on the back of a shirt or on cushions, ensure the dimensions fit your specific machine’s capabilities. Proper placement is critical for symmetry, especially if you are stitching multiple motifs on a larger item like a blanket. Use water-soluble markers or temporary spray adhesive to secure the fabric in the hoop, ensuring the grain line is straight to prevent twisting after washing.
